Sweden has a population with one of the higher percentage of firearms owners in Europe. And that is legal firearms owners. About 560,000 people have permits out of a population of ten million people.

That does not count Muslims, who hold illegal firearms, of course.

Permits require six months of membership in a hunting club and passing an examination for each type of firearm desired. Each firearm on a permit must have a separate license, with a maximum of sixteen firearms licenses for each permit. Suppressor licenses may be included with the license for each firearm.

Open carry is prohibited. Firearms must be stored and transported unloaded in locked cases with ammunition stored separately. Hunting or target shooting are the legal uses allowed.

Self-defense using a firearm requires the defender to be in a "situation of peril" and act in a manner that is not "blatantly unjustifiable". There is no presumption of innocence, the defender must provide an affirmative declaration of such if prosecuted.

Ammunition may be sold at pet supply stores. The assumption is that you will buy supplies for hunting dogs, which will go with your party, and those supplies may include ammunition for hunting. Ammunition purchase requires presentation of a firearms license.
